Car first registrations in the United Kingdom

United Kingdom · Q3 2024 · quarterly

The United Kingdom recorded 519 306 first registrations of cars in Q3 2024, used imports included. That is up 9.9% on Q2 2024 and up 0.9% on Q3 2023. Year to date the market stands at 1 550 508 registrations, up 4.6% on the same period of last year.

VOLKSWAGEN led the brand ranking with 46 834 registrations and a 9.0% share, ahead of AUDI (33 689) and TOYOTA (32 253). Together the top three brands took 21.7% of the market. Among the ten largest brands, MERCEDES-BENZ grew fastest year on year (+17.8%) while FORD fell furthest (−26.3%). The best-selling model was the KIA SPORTAGE with 13 453 registrations, followed by the FORD PUMA (12 561) and the TOYOTA YARIS (10 971).

Battery-electric cars took 19.8% of all registrations, compared with 16.6% in Q3 2023. Plug-in hybrids took 8.5%, other hybrids 30.8%, diesel 5.5% and petrol 35.5%. The leading electric brand was TESLA with 13 146 battery-electric registrations, ahead of VOLKSWAGEN (7 584). The best-selling battery-electric model was the TESLA MODEL Y with 8 505 registrations, ahead of the TESLA MODEL 3 (4 615).

Q3 2024 was the 2nd-highest of the 6 quarters on this page, which average 498 888 registrations a quarter; the peak was Q1 2024 with 558 825 and the low Q4 2023 with 463 535.

Counts are DfT's first registrations of cars (body type Cars) in the United Kingdom, new cars and used imports together; DfT publishes no split between them. DfT's hybrid group includes mild hybrids, so the hybrid share is not comparable with markets that only count full hybrids. The United Kingdom is published quarterly: the latest quarter is about three and a half months old when DfT releases it, and DfT restates earlier quarters as it improves its make and model coding. Percentages are shown only when the comparison quarter has at least 30 registrations.
